Can you connect a mic to a Nikon D3400?

By Liam Parker

No way to do it. Microphone input found in D3300 was omitted in D3400, so you have to use external sound recorder with external input capability and then join sound and video in video editor.

Does the Nikon D3200 have a mic input?

The Nikon D3200 has the aforementioned 3.5mm stereo microphone input jack, and Nikon offers an accessory microphone, the ME-1 Stereo Microphone, that attaches to the camera via the hot shoe.

Can a Nikon D3400 record video?

At normal quality you can record up to 29 minutes and 59 seconds of continuous video. On the camera body side of things, the D3400 has a movie record button placed on the top of the camera next to the shutter release that allows you to start and stop video recording in any mode.
